The win was also the fifth Group I success this season for Schofield, who's had his trials and tribulations this year over his involvement in sales of horses to Hong Kong. Only Hugh Bowman has ridden more Group I winners this season.
2016 Champagne Stakes result – Prized Icon for James Cummings and Glyn Schofield
"It's great for James. He's been about the only one that's supported me through the difficult times of late so I'm very happy for him."

 I know some of the details not all...here goes.A well known ex racing commentator and now horse owner as well as some sort of wheeler dealer who had a share in a horse alongside of some others, sold it to a Hong Kong buyer. The agreed price was supposed to be a modest $A160,000 but the wheeler dealer unbeknown to the other owners realized a price of $A200,000. Besides pocketing his share he then split the extra $40,0000 between himself Glyn and someone else. Glyn and the other person each got $10,000. That's all I know besides the fact that Glyn copped a suspension......there must be more to the story but that's as much as I know. As you can see from the text, Glyn has been ignored by the racing fraternity, he used to ride for the leading trainer but that has gone cold.
